Solution for 3r^2-12r-5=0 equation:


Simplifying
3r2 + -12r + -5 = 0

Reorder the terms:
-5 + -12r + 3r2 = 0

Solving
-5 + -12r + 3r2 = 0

Solving for variable 'r'.

Begin completing the square.  Divide all terms by
3 the coefficient of the squared term: 

Divide each side by '3'.
-1.666666667 + -4r + r2 = 0

Move the constant term to the right:

Add '1.666666667' to each side of the equation.
-1.666666667 + -4r + 1.666666667 + r2 = 0 + 1.666666667

Reorder the terms:
-1.666666667 + 1.666666667 + -4r + r2 = 0 + 1.666666667

Combine like terms: -1.666666667 + 1.666666667 = 0.000000000
0.000000000 + -4r + r2 = 0 + 1.666666667
-4r + r2 = 0 + 1.666666667

Combine like terms: 0 + 1.666666667 = 1.666666667
-4r + r2 = 1.666666667

The r term is -4r.  Take half its coefficient (-2).
Square it (4) and add it to both sides.

Add '4' to each side of the equation.
-4r + 4 + r2 = 1.666666667 + 4

Reorder the terms:
4 + -4r + r2 = 1.666666667 + 4

Combine like terms: 1.666666667 + 4 = 5.666666667
4 + -4r + r2 = 5.666666667

Factor a perfect square on the left side:
(r + -2)(r + -2) = 5.666666667

Calculate the square root of the right side: 2.380476143

Break this problem into two subproblems by setting 
(r + -2) equal to 2.380476143 and -2.380476143.

Subproblem 1

r + -2 = 2.380476143 Simplifying r + -2 = 2.380476143 Reorder the terms: -2 + r = 2.380476143 Solving -2 + r = 2.380476143 Solving for variable 'r'. Move all terms containing r to the left, all other terms to the right. Add '2' to each side of the equation. -2 + 2 + r = 2.380476143 + 2 Combine like terms: -2 + 2 = 0 0 + r = 2.380476143 + 2 r = 2.380476143 + 2 Combine like terms: 2.380476143 + 2 = 4.380476143 r = 4.380476143 Simplifying r = 4.380476143

Subproblem 2

r + -2 = -2.380476143 Simplifying r + -2 = -2.380476143 Reorder the terms: -2 + r = -2.380476143 Solving -2 + r = -2.380476143 Solving for variable 'r'. Move all terms containing r to the left, all other terms to the right. Add '2' to each side of the equation. -2 + 2 + r = -2.380476143 + 2 Combine like terms: -2 + 2 = 0 0 + r = -2.380476143 + 2 r = -2.380476143 + 2 Combine like terms: -2.380476143 + 2 = -0.380476143 r = -0.380476143 Simplifying r = -0.380476143

Solution

The solution to the problem is based on the solutions from the subproblems. r = {4.380476143, -0.380476143}
